Transaction d4236872080979aa295ae30b005a9e2521a18cfcae0adc9a049a64f953120c05

1 Input
2 Outputs
  • d4236872080979aa295ae30b005a9e2521a18cfcae0adc9a049a64f953120c05:0
  • value  2753717
    address  31pqz33FWcbZrHvR9bK5BtEZbhE2jB8QuL
  • d4236872080979aa295ae30b005a9e2521a18cfcae0adc9a049a64f953120c05:1
  • value  27592901
    address  1PT7b9vanURSmAJsXUEqCPMG9kqFDCtPuh